Historical Description

Pablo Picasso Lithograph Femme verte au chat (Green Woman with Cat), c. 1955-1958 is a typically Picasso portrait – depicted in a stunning green, the woman sits on a red chair, her body placed profile to us. As we look at her face, we see the dip of her chin and the point of her nose, only noticeable in profile, yet both eyes, nostrils, cheeks, and eyebrows are present. Picasso plays with perspective in the face of Femme verte to allow us to see all of her face at once. Other bold colors stand out in the collotype. The rich black wall allows for the woman to pop in all her glory. Femme verte au chat is a wonderful work full of exquisite coloration and details, and highlighting Picasso’s most interesting artistic techniques – that of exploring the dual perspectives of a human face.

Created circa 1955 to 1958, this color collotype was created after an original oil on canvas created by Picasso in August of 1937. This work is hand signed by Pablo Picasso (Malaga, 1881 - Mougins, 1973) in pencil in the lower right margin and inscribed “epreuve d’essai” in pencil in the lower left margin; aside from the numbered edition of 100. The original oil on canvas belongs to the Dr. Henri Laugier Collection, Paris.
